CNX-BRANCH-SPEC.md — alaivOS Business · Construx Branch Specification¶
Version: 0.1 (stub) · Date: April 2026 · Owner: Citerius Holdings LLC Audience: Omicron, Rho, Lambda/Mu/Nu, Pi, Phi Status: STUB — Omicron to populate
Full branch configuration for the Construx construction branch (Deployment Mode B, Firestore-primary). Covers GC/subcontractor/inspector/municipality roles, BIM integration, drone inspection workflows, phase-based approval gates, and all Construx-specific capsule specs.
Blocks: Construx build sprint. Write before CNX deploys to alaivos-biz-core.
§01 — Branch Identity¶
TODO: brand, deployment mode, data layer, reference clients, market.
§02 — Branch Manifest¶
TODO: full JSON manifest — deployment_mode: "B", data_layer: "firestore_primary", currencies, persona skins config, capsule install list in order.
§03 — Personas (Construx skins)¶
TODO: name + vocabulary + RAG corpus for each of the 7 backbone personas. e.g. Risk Agent = "The Phase Inspector", Ops Agent = "The Site Coordinator".
§04 — Workflow Phases¶
TODO: phase lifecycle (plan → start → in-progress → submission → inspection → approval → payment → closeout). Gate conditions per phase.
§05 — BIM Integration¶
TODO: how BIM models flow through bim-data-vault, versioning contract, geometry export API consumers, DWG support.
§06 — Drone Inspection¶
TODO: mission generation from BIM, flight authorization (identity-lock), telemetry ingestion, photogrammetry (Pix4D / OpenDroneMap v1.0), keyframe extraction, multi-flight comparison, deviation report to Risk Agent.
§07 — AR Progress Audit¶
TODO: ar-progress-audit capsule scope — CV model construx-spatial-v1, spatial CAD overlay, deviation scoring, cycle back to Risk Agent.
§08 — Construx-Specific Capsule Specs¶
TODO: flesh out specs for the 4 Construx-specific capsules (status "Spec pending" in BIZ-CAPSULE-REGISTRY.md): ar-progress-audit, bim-data-vault, spatial-comparison-engine, drone-inspection.
§09 — Approval Gates & Legal¶
TODO: GC / subcontractor / inspector / municipality signoff order. Which events are append-only on Firestore. LFPDPPP consent for biometric + BIM data.
§10 — Finance Model¶
TODO: phase-based payment accrual, retention, disputes, Finance Agent XML-RPC to Odoo, reconciliation tasks on failure.
§11 — Odoo Surface¶
TODO: construction_surface.json — which Odoo modules foregrounded, chart of accounts segmentation, reporting views.
§12 — Compliance (MX)¶
TODO: municipal permits, SAT, AFAC drone operations sub-schema inside regulatory-clearance, LFPDPPP.
§13 — GTM & Reference Clients¶
TODO: target GC profile, pilot client pipeline, pricing (Mode B tiers), sales narrative.
§14 — Phase 2 Roadmap¶
TODO: marketplace-discovery for construction (bid auction for subs), insurance claims, warranty tracking.
Maintained by Omicron. Update as decisions lock. Push to biz KV key cnx-branch-spec after each update.